There is a customer data platform (CDP) embedded in many businesses' data warehouses, waiting to be leveraged without the need for an expensive CDP solution. A CDP collects, manages, and governs customer data, helping with data collection, management, and governance. However, off-the-shelf CDP solutions have limitations due to their young industry age, lack of clear definitions, and potential to lock customers in with proprietary philosophies. By utilizing a good data infrastructure, businesses can already collect and manage customer data without the need for an expensive CDP solution. Instead, they can tailor their existing data warehouse to provide these features using lightweight tools like dbt and Census, creating a more sound data infrastructure, being more flexible, and avoiding the drawbacks of off-the-shelf CDPs.
